Retracing Ernest Shackleton's Doomed Expedition to Cross the Antarctic
Ernest Shackleton - In 1914, after the sinking of his ship The Endurance, this hero saved his entire crew from a certain death. 100 years later our expedition sets out to explore the sub-Antarctic islands of Elephant, South Georgia and the South Sandwich by boat, ski and pulka.
